The Origins of the Rapunzel-Elsa-Anna Theory The theory that Rapunzel, the protagonist of Tangled, is related to Elsa and Anna, the sisters at the center of Frozen, first emerged shortly after the release of Frozen in 2013. Fans noticed several similarities between the two movies, such as the presence of hidden Easter eggs and the fact that both films were musicals.
